Govt reassigns 8 newly appointed DCs, adjusts 4 others amid discontent

The interim government has withdrawn eight newly appointed district commissioners and made changes to the positions of four others following protests over the appointments

Eight of the 59 newly appointed District Commissioners (DCs) have been withdrawn, and four others have been reassigned, said Ministry of Public Administration Secretary Dr Mohammad Mokhlesur Rahman.

"An investigation committee, consisting of a single member, has been established to ascertain the reasons behind the recent undesirable incident. The committee has been instructed to submit its report within seven working days," he said in a briefing with journalists at the secretariat on Wednesday )11 September).

Earlier, on Monday and Tuesday, new DCs were appointed across 59 districts in the country.

Protests erupted at the secretariat on 10 September, from a group of officials at the under-secretary level, who alleged that they had been unfairly overlooked in the appointments.
